diff options
Diffstat (limited to 'plugins/FileAsMessage')
-rw-r--r-- | plugins/FileAsMessage/src/dialog.cpp | 10 | ||||
-rw-r--r-- | plugins/FileAsMessage/src/dialog.h | 4 | ||||
-rw-r--r-- | plugins/FileAsMessage/src/main.cpp | 12 |
3 files changed, 13 insertions, 13 deletions
diff --git a/plugins/FileAsMessage/src/dialog.cpp b/plugins/FileAsMessage/src/dialog.cpp index ba9e2ec7c2..de324848ae 100644 --- a/plugins/FileAsMessage/src/dialog.cpp +++ b/plugins/FileAsMessage/src/dialog.cpp @@ -64,7 +64,7 @@ char cCmdList[CMD_COUNT] = static int CALLBACK PopupDlgProc(HWND hWnd, UINT message, WPARAM wParam, LPARAM lParam)
{
- HANDLE hContact = PUGetContact(hWnd);
+ HCONTACT hContact = PUGetContact(hWnd);
HWND hDlg = (HWND)PUGetPluginData(hWnd);
/*
if(hContact)
@@ -112,7 +112,7 @@ static int CALLBACK PopupDlgProc(HWND hWnd, UINT message, WPARAM wParam, LPARAM //
// Just create simple Popup for specified contact
//
-void MakePopupMsg(HWND hDlg, HANDLE hContact, char *msg)
+void MakePopupMsg(HWND hDlg, HCONTACT hContact, char *msg)
{
HWND hFocused = GetForegroundWindow();
if(hDlg == hFocused || hDlg == GetParent(hFocused)) return;
@@ -121,7 +121,7 @@ void MakePopupMsg(HWND hDlg, HANDLE hContact, char *msg) //The text for the second line. You could even make something like: char lpzText[128]; lstrcpy(lpzText, "Hello world!"); It's your choice.
//
POPUPDATA ppd = { 0 };
- ppd.lchContact = (HANDLE)hContact;
+ ppd.lchContact = hContact;
ppd.lchIcon = LoadIcon(hInst, MAKEINTRESOURCE(IDI_SMALLICON));
lstrcpy(ppd.lpzContactName, (char *)CallService(MS_CLIST_GETCONTACTDISPLAYNAME, (WPARAM)hContact, 0));
lstrcpy(ppd.lpzText, msg);
@@ -156,7 +156,7 @@ int RetrieveFileSize(char *filename) return handle;
}
-FILEECHO::FILEECHO(HANDLE Contact)
+FILEECHO::FILEECHO(HCONTACT Contact)
{
hContact = Contact;
dwSendInterval = db_get_dw(NULL, SERVICE_NAME, "SendDelay", 6000);
@@ -469,7 +469,7 @@ void FILEECHO::incomeRequest(char *param) SkinPlaySound("RecvFile");
int AutoMin = db_get_b(NULL,"SRFile","AutoMin",0);
- if(db_get_b(NULL,"SRFile","AutoAccept",0) && !db_get_b((HANDLE)hContact,"CList","NotOnList",0))
+ if(db_get_b(NULL,"SRFile","AutoAccept",0) && !db_get_b(hContact,"CList","NotOnList",0))
{
PostMessage(hDlg, WM_COMMAND, IDC_PLAY, 0);
if(AutoMin)
diff --git a/plugins/FileAsMessage/src/dialog.h b/plugins/FileAsMessage/src/dialog.h index 49099703de..e8914ef5b5 100644 --- a/plugins/FileAsMessage/src/dialog.h +++ b/plugins/FileAsMessage/src/dialog.h @@ -54,7 +54,7 @@ extern char cFECmd[CMD_COUNT]; struct FILEECHO
{
public:
- HANDLE hContact;
+ HCONTACT hContact;
HWND hDlg;
bool inSend;
@@ -90,7 +90,7 @@ public: uint overhead;
#endif
- FILEECHO(HANDLE Contact);
+ FILEECHO(HCONTACT Contact);
void setState(DWORD state);
void updateProgress();
diff --git a/plugins/FileAsMessage/src/main.cpp b/plugins/FileAsMessage/src/main.cpp index 247072897c..66362e9cdb 100644 --- a/plugins/FileAsMessage/src/main.cpp +++ b/plugins/FileAsMessage/src/main.cpp @@ -54,7 +54,7 @@ int OnSettingChanged(WPARAM wParam,LPARAM lParam) {
DBCONTACTWRITESETTING *cws=(DBCONTACTWRITESETTING*)lParam;
- HWND hwnd = WindowList_Find(hFileList,(HANDLE)wParam);
+ HWND hwnd = WindowList_Find(hFileList,(HCONTACT)wParam);
PostMessage(hwnd, WM_FE_STATUSCHANGE, 0,0);
//OnSkinIconsChanged(0,0);
//PostMessage(hwnd, WM_FE_SKINCHANGE, 0,0);
@@ -66,7 +66,7 @@ INT_PTR OnRecvFile(WPARAM wParam, LPARAM lParam) {
CLISTEVENT *clev = (CLISTEVENT*)lParam;
- HWND hwnd = WindowList_Find(hFileList,(HANDLE)clev->hContact);
+ HWND hwnd = WindowList_Find(hFileList, clev->hContact);
if(IsWindow(hwnd))
{
ShowWindow(hwnd, SW_SHOWNORMAL);
@@ -94,7 +94,7 @@ INT_PTR OnRecvFile(WPARAM wParam, LPARAM lParam) INT_PTR OnSendFile(WPARAM wParam, LPARAM lParam)
{
- HWND hwnd = WindowList_Find(hFileList,(HANDLE)wParam);
+ HWND hwnd = WindowList_Find(hFileList, (HCONTACT)wParam);
if(IsWindow(hwnd))
{
SetForegroundWindow(hwnd);
@@ -103,7 +103,7 @@ INT_PTR OnSendFile(WPARAM wParam, LPARAM lParam) else
{
if(hwnd != 0) WindowList_Remove(hFileList, hwnd);
- FILEECHO *fe = new FILEECHO((HANDLE)wParam);
+ FILEECHO *fe = new FILEECHO((HCONTACT)wParam);
fe->inSend = TRUE;
hwnd =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_MAIN), NULL, DialogProc, (LPARAM)fe);
if(hwnd == NULL)
@@ -125,11 +125,11 @@ INT_PTR OnRecvMessage(WPARAM wParam, LPARAM lParam) if(strncmp(ppre->szMessage, szServicePrefix, strlen(szServicePrefix)))
return CallService(MS_PROTO_CHAINRECV, wParam, lParam);
- HWND hwnd = WindowList_Find(hFileList, (HANDLE)pccsd->hContact);
+ HWND hwnd = WindowList_Find(hFileList, pccsd->hContact);
if(!IsWindow(hwnd))
{
if(hwnd != 0) WindowList_Remove(hFileList, hwnd);
- FILEECHO *fe = new FILEECHO((HANDLE)pccsd->hContact);
+ FILEECHO *fe = new FILEECHO(pccsd->hContact);
fe->inSend = FALSE;
hwnd = CreateDialogParam(hInst, MAKEINTRESOURCE(IDD_MAIN), NULL, DialogProc, (LPARAM)fe);
if(hwnd == NULL)
|